Output 7135087a7d3887d61edc38405de95ee9a1eeaf24a5ea31e2312ab0ef4b5d16f3:0

value
853115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ae0052d61783de0cb1a8d7d63e2c29de858bbf7a OP_EQUAL
address
3HZ3tQSSGPKNyLzb9n9d4JUNCdSBCKGTnw
transaction
7135087a7d3887d61edc38405de95ee9a1eeaf24a5ea31e2312ab0ef4b5d16f3
spent
true